Profile Summary
About Michael F. King at a glance
Michael F. King is a Partner based in Raleigh, North Carolina, practicing at K & L Gates LLP. They have 28+ years of legal experience, licensed to practice since 1998. Their practice focuses on business, real estate, zoning, and environmental. Admitted to practice in North Carolina (1998). Educated at University of Texas at Austin School of Law (J.D., 1998) and Princeton University (A.B., 1991). Serands clients in Raleigh, NC and the surrounding metropolitan area.
